Page 1 of 13

CII CEOs DELEGATION TO RUSSIA

11th – 12th March 2019

Profile of the CEOs

Mr Rakesh Bharti Mittal President, CII (2018-19) and Vice Chairman, Bharti Enterprises Ltd

Rakesh Bharti Mittal is Vice-Chairman of Bharti Enterprises, one of India's leading business groups with interests in telecom, agri-food business, financial services and realty. Rakesh serves as Chairman-Bharti AXA Life Insurance, Bharti AXA General Insurance and FieldFresh Foods. Rakesh is also on the Board of Bharti Airtel and is Managing Director -Bharti Realty Holdings. Bharti has joint ventures with several global leaders: Singtel, AXA, Del Monte, SoftBank and Brightstar. Rakesh has been elected as the President of Confederation of Indian Industry (CII) for the year 2018-19 and has been a part of the CII National Council since 1999. He has served as Chairman of various Councils: Agriculture, CSR, Public Policy and Membership. He is also a member of the India-Pakistan Joint Business Forum (IPJBF). A passionate advocate of right to good education and philanthropy, Rakesh is the Co-Chairman of Bharti Foundation with leading initiatives in education and sanitation. Bharti Foundation provides free education and reaches out to over 2,50,000 children across 13 States. He is also a member of the Founders Circle -Brookings India, Indian Council for Research on International Economic Relations (ICRIER) and Board of Governors at the Indian Institute of Corporate Affairs (IICA). He has also served as member of the Society of Indian Council of Agricultural Research (ICAR). Rakesh serves on Boards of several educational institutions - Indian School of Business (ISB), Chairman -Advisory Council of Bharti Institute of Public Policy at ISB Mohali, Co-Chairman-Advisory Board of Bharti School of Telecommunication Technology & Management, IIT Delhi and Member of the Court, Bennett University. Rakesh is also a member of the Governing Board of Dayanand Medical College & Hospital, Ludhiana. Rakesh has been awarded the Honorary Doctor of Civil Law Degree by Newcastle University, UK and is the recipient of the prestigious Horasis - India Business Leader of the Year 2016 (Internalization) and LMA - Entrepreneur of the Year Award 1992. Rakesh is also the Honorary Consul, Republic of Sierra Leone in India.

Organization Profile: Founded in 1976, by Sunil Bharti Mittal, Bharti has grown from being a manufacturer of bicycle parts to one of the largest and most respected business groups in India. Bharti started its telecom services business by launching mobile services in India in 1995. As the group’s flagship company, it is amongst the world’s largest telecommunications companies, offering mobile, fixed broadband and digital TV solutions to over 413 million customers across India, South Asia and Africa. Bharti Airtel has operations in 16 countries across Asia and Africa. Over the past few years, it has diversified into emerging business areas in the fast-expanding Indian economy - life insurance, fresh and processed foods business, mobile internet, real estate, training and capacity building, and distribution of telecom / IT products.

Mr Chandrajit Banerjee Director General Confederation of Indian Industry Chandrajit Banerjee is the Director General of Confederation of Indian Industry (CII). Mr Banerjee has been with the CII for about 3 decades and has been the Director General, CII since May 2008. As Director General, he is responsible for overall operations of CII. Prior to his appointment as Director General, he held several senior positions in CII. Mr Banerjee has been responsible for important areas of work including the Sectoral Verticals - Manufacturing, Services, Agriculture and Life Sciences Sectors and the SMEs. He has led key policy work of CII in the areas of Economic Policy, Financial Services and Corporate Governance (he was also the First Executive Director of the National Foundation of Corporate Governance -NFCG, an organization set up by the Ministry of Company Affairs, Government of India). He continues to be in the Board of Trustees and Governing Council of NFCG as a Member. Earlier Mr Banerjee has served as Head of CII’s regional operations in the Northern, Southern and Western Regions. Over the years, Mr Banerjee has worked out of the CII-Headquarters in New Delhi for several years and has also been based at Kolkata, Chennai, Mumbai, Chandigarh and Ahmedabad. He was also in Bangalore to initiate the Centre of Excellence of the Indian Machine Tool Manufacturers’ Association (IMTMA), which is a state-of-the-art centre for training, conventions and trade fairs. He is an advisory Board Member of the Commonwealth Enterprise and Investment Council (CWEIC) and Member of Board of the Global Innovation and Technology Alliance (GITA). Mr Banerjee is a Director in the Singapore India Partnership Foundation (SIPF) and also the Managing Trustee of the National Foundation for Corporate Governance (NFCG). Mr Banerjee has been honored with the China-India Friendship Award by the Chinese Premier Wen Jiabao for his contributions towards the development of bilateral ties between India and China. Mr Banerjee has also been conferred with the decoration of Knight Commander of the Order of Queen Isabella by His Majesty the King of Spain in recognition of his most meritorious achievements and exceptional contributions towards promoting relations between India and Spain. Mr Banerjee is also the Secretariat for several bilateral CEOs Forums constituted by the Government of India. These include Forums with Australia, France, Russia, Canada, Malaysia, Indonesia, Myanmar, Japan, Pakistan, South Africa among others. Mr Banerjee is a Post-Graduate (MS) in Economics with specialisation on Economics of Planning and Econometrics from the University of Calcutta. Earlier, he did his Graduation from St. Xavier's College (Calcutta) in Economics (Hons).

Organization Profile: The Confederation of Indian Industry (CII) works to create and sustain an environment conducive to the development of India, partnering industry, Government, and civil society, through advisory and consultative processes. CII is a non-government, not-for-profit, industry-led and industry-managed organization, playing a proactive role in India's development process. Founded in 1895, India's premier business association has around 9000 members, from the private as well as public sectors, including SMEs and MNCs, and an indirect membership of over 300,000 enterprises from around 265 national and regional sectoral industry bodies. CII charts change by working closely with Government on policy issues, interfacing with thought leaders, and enhancing efficiency, competitiveness and business opportunities for industry through a range of specialized services and strategic global linkages. It also provides a platform for consensus-building and networking on key issues. Extending its agenda beyond business, CII assists industry to identify and execute corporate citizenship programmes. Partnerships with civil society organizations carry forward corporate initiatives for integrated and inclusive development across diverse domains including affirmative action, healthcare, education, livelihood, diversity management, skill development, empowerment of women, and water, to name a few. As a developmental institution working towards India's overall growth with a special focus on India@75 in 2022, the CII theme for 2018-19, India RISE: Responsible. Inclusive. Sustainable. Entrepreneurial emphasizes Industry's role in partnering Government to accelerate India's growth and development. The focus will be on key enablers such as job creation; skill development; financing growth; promoting next gen manufacturing; sustainability; corporate social responsibility and governance and transparency. With 65 offices, including 9 Centres of Excellence, in India, and 11 overseas offices as well as institutional partnerships with 355 counterpart organizations in 126 countries, CII serves as a reference point for Indian industry and the international business community.

Ms Shobana Kamineni

Executive Vice Chairperson

Apollo Hospitals Enterprises Ltd (Immediate Past President CII) Shobana Kamineni is the Executive Vice Chairperson of Apollo Hospitals Enterprise Limited and a member of its founding family. Apollo Hospitals is the pioneer of private healthcare in India and is Asia's foremost integrated healthcare conglomerate. Championing Special Initiatives for over seven years, Shobana had steered the organization's emergence as a proponent of integrated healthcare in India. She heads Apollo Pharmacy, India's largest pharmacy chain with a pan-India network of over 3,250 stores, 23,000 employees; it serves 4,00,000 customers a day. She is a founder and chairperson on the Board of Apollo Munich Health Insurance, acknowledged as India's best specialized Health Insurance company for 6 years, consecutively. As lead Director in Apollo's research and innovation activities, and cognizant of the convergence between healthcare, pharmaceutical & biotech industries and the academia, Shobana championed the creation and Incubation of a Biobank - a catalogued library of Ethically consented, anonymised bio-samples. The Biobank was recognized as one of the top 10 ideas in Life Sciences by the Time Magazine for the decade. Alongside, in keeping with her keen interest to participate in Public Health, Shobana accepted a Board position in FIND (Foundation for Innovative New Diagnostics), an international non-profit organization that enables the development and delivery of much-needed diagnostic tests for poverty-related diseases. Since its inception, FIND partnered in the delivery of 21 new diagnostic tools and has active collaborations with more than 200 partners. Passionate about inculcating a culture of wellness, Shobana had championed the establishment of 'Billion Hearts Beating' - an NGO dedicated to educating fellow Indians about preventing heart disease and staying heart-healthy. An active member of the Confederation of Indian Industry (CII), Shobana's appointment as its president in 2017- 18 created history as she was the first ever woman to hold the position since its inception in 1895. Dedicated to ensuring that more women enter the workforce, she has launched the Power of Parity Initiative. In 2018, she was invited by the Indian Ministry of Corporate Affairs to be member of the National Foundation for Corporate Governance (NGFC) Trust. She is an Independent Director on the Boards of Blue Star Limited and Hero MotoCorp. In addition, Shobana is Vice-Chairperson of the KEI Group, a diversified logistics, leisure & infrastructure business, that she founded with her husband.

Organization Profile: Apollo Hospitals was established in 1983 by Dr. Prathap C Reddy, renowned as

the architect of modern healthcare in India. As the nation's first corporate hospital, Apollo Hospitals is

acclaimed for pioneering the private healthcare revolution in the country. Apollo has emerged as Asia's

foremost integrated healthcare services provider and has a robust presence across the healthcare

ecosystem, including Hospitals, Pharmacies, Primary Care & Diagnostic Clinics. The Group also has

Telemedicine units across 10 countries, Health Insurance Services, Global Projects Consultancy, Medical

Colleges, Medvarsity for E-Learning, Colleges of Nursing and Hospital Management and a Research

Foundation. In addition, 'ASK Apollo' - an online consultation portal and Apollo Home Health provide the

care continuum. The cornerstones of Apollo's legacy are its unstinting focus on clinical excellence,

affordable costs, technology and forward-looking research & academics. Apollo Hospitals was among the

first few hospitals in the world to leverage technology to facilitate seamless healthcare delivery. The

organization embraced rapid advancement in medical equipments worldwide and pioneered the

introduction of several cutting edge innovations in India. Soon the country's first-ever Proton Treatment

Cancer Centre will be launched by Apollo, and it will serve over 3 billion people. Since inception, Apollo

Hospitals has been honoured by the trust of over 65 million patients from 141 countries. At the core of

Apollo's patient-centric culture is TLC (Tender Loving Care), the magic that inspires hope amongst its

patients. As a responsible corporate citizen, Apollo Hospitals takes the spirit of leadership well beyond

business and it has embraced the responsibility of keeping India healthy. Recognizing that Non

Communicable Diseases (NCDs) are the greatest threat to the nation, Apollo Hospitals is continuously

educating its fellow Indians on personalized preventive healthcare as a key to wellness.

Mr Baba Kalyani

Chairman & Managing Director, Bharat Forge Ltd

Mr Baba Neelkanth Kalyani is the Chairman & Managing Director of Bharat Forge Limited (BFL), a Pune based Indian multinational which is a technology-driven global leader in metal forming. Having transcontinental presence across 10 manufacturing locations in India, Germany, Sweden, France and North America, Bharat Forge serves several sectors including automotive, power, oil and gas, construction & mining, locomotive, marine, defense and aerospace. It is the flagship company of the USD 3 billion Kalyani Group, a leading Indian engineering conglomerate. Mr Kalyani joined Bharat Forge in 1972 when the company's annual turnover was just about US $ 1.3 million. Under his leadership, Bharat Forge transformed into a global company and became preferred technology and engineering driven Global Partner for leading OEMs across the world. Mr Kalyani also serves on the Boards of many prestigious companies and represents on several Industry, Trade and Educational institutions in India and abroad. His significant contributions to industry and the community have been recognized through various prestigious awards that he has received. Notable among them is Padma Bhushan, the highest Civilian award in India, conferred upon him by the Hon’ble President of India. He is the Founder Chairman of Pratham Pune Education Foundation, an NGO that is engaged in providing primary education to children belonging to under privileged sections of the local community. Since its inception in 2000, Pratham Pune has made a difference in the lives of over 150,000 children in Pune. He is also steering a unique initiative to empower rural youth at a Taluka in Pune district by providing free technical and vocational training at a government Industrial Training Institute [ITI] that is being run as a Public-Private partnership. This pioneering model is being replicated in other parts of the country.

Organization Profile: Bharat Forge Limited (BFL), the Pune based Indian multinational is a technology

driven global leader in metal forming, having a transcontinental presence across ten manufacturing

locations, serving several sectors including automotive, power, oil and gas, construction & mining,

locomotive, marine, defense and aerospace. Part of Kalyani Group - a USD 3 billion conglomerate with

10,000 global work force; BFL today has the largest repository of metallurgical knowledge in the region

and offers full service supply capability to its geographically dispersed marquee customers from concept

to product design, engineering, manufacturing, testing and validation. The world's largest forging

company with manufacturing facilities spread across India, Germany, Sweden, France and North

America, Bharat Forge manufactures a wide range of high performance, critical & safety components for

the automotive & non-automotive sector.

Mr Shiv Vikram Khemka

Vice Chairman

SUN Group Mr Shiv Khemka is Vice Chairman of SUN Group. He was educated at Eton College, received a B.A. from Brown University, an M.B.A. with distinction from The Wharton School and a Master’s in International Studies from The Lauder Institute, University of Pennsylvania. He was elected a “Global Leader for Tomorrow” (GLT) at the World Economic Forum in Davos in 1997 and was invited to join the Forum’s “Foreign Business Leaders’ Council” for Russia. He is a member of the WEF’s Global Agenda Council for Education. As one of the founders and partners, Shiv sits on the Coordination Board of the Moscow School of Management “SKOLKOVO”. He is also a member of the council of Asia Society Policy Institute (ASPI), New York, and a member of the Indian side of Financial Services Working Group of BRICS Business Council. He was recently awarded the “Dr. Jean Mayer Global Citizenship Award” by Tufts University, and the “Outstanding Contribution to Education Prize” at Wharton’s ‘Reimagining Education Conference’.

Organization Profile: SUN Group is a leading principal investor and private equity fund manager in Russia, India and other emerging and transforming markets. The Group has been active in areas such as Mining, Aerospace, Oil & Gas, Real Estate, Food & Beverage, Infrastructure, HiTech and Renewable Energy. The founding shareholder of SUN is an Indian family group that has been active in India for more than 100 years and has been working in Russia since 1958. SUN is a member of the Russian Prime Minister’s Foreign Investment Advisory Council (FIAC).

Mr Jai Shroff

Global CEO UPL Limited Jaidev (Jai) R. Shroff is the Global CEO of UPL Limited & Vice-Chairman of

Advanta. He is a well-recognized global leader in the Agri-Inputs industry with

over 28 years’ experience in India and internationally. Under Jai’s leadership,

UPL has been one of the fastest growing agri-input companies in the world with

strong presence in the Seeds, Plant Nutrition, Crop protection and Post-harvest

food preservation value chains. He has driven the transformation of UPL from a largely domestic player to

a truly global Indian multinational organization. UPL’s global workforce comprising of more than 25

different nationalities operate 28 manufacturing plants in India, Asia, Europe, Latin and North America

and serve the farming community across the globe. Jai’s vision for UPL is to endeavour to continually

provide smart, affordable and profitable solutions to the global farming community with a strong focus on

Innovation, Research and Excellence by “Doing Things Better’’. Jai believes in the power of collaboration

and inter-sectoral partnerships and is actively involved in the global development agenda, including the

World Economic Forum’s Grow Africa and Grow Asia initiatives, IFPRI’s Sustainable Agriculture and

Global Food Security Initiative, WBCSD, Chicago Council, IGD, ICAR.

Organization Profile: At UPL, we put the Farmer First in all our initiatives. We are an Indian company

with a sales turnover of $2.7 billion and a current market capitalization of approx. $4.5 billion, we are

present in 130 countries. UPL participates across agriculture value chain with its seeds, crop protection,

plant health and post-harvest solutions. Advanta seeds help deliver high value germplasm & traits. Our

drought-mitigation technology ZEBA helps manage soil water and soil nutrients optimisation through the

crop life cycle. DECCO range of speciality products for fruit coating and storage reduce post-harvest

losses. UPL is engaged in providing crop protection solutions for a wide range of crops like soybean,

corn, rice, wheat, pulses, fruits & vegetables and also plantation crops like banana, oil palm & sugarcane.

Our key technologies ensure better farmer success. We also take pride in working towards reducing food

losses with our comprehensive technologies for food grain storage and potato storage. We are among the

top 2 post-patented agrochemical companies in the world with over 35 production units in multiple

locations in 14 countries like Brazil, France, Argentina, Netherlands, USA, Vietnam, Colombia, Italy, UK,

Turkey, we have established an efficient global supply chain process. We deeply believe in innovation for

change and pursue R & D and testing with 241 global product patents filed. At UPL, we have also

invested in Farmer engagement initiatives that aim to educate, assist and address issues of the farmer.

Adarsh Kisan Centre (AKC) is a toll-free call centre help, Trust++ and Adarsh Farm Services reaches out

to help in aerial spraying & labour-related issues, while UNIMART provides farmers with farm products

and technical guidance. UPL is also committed towards the global development agenda and actively

involved in several leading initiatives together with the World Economic Forum, Grow Africa and member

of IFPRI’s leadership council, Sustainable Agriculture and Global Food Security Initiative, WBCSD,

Chicago Council, IGD (Initiative for Global Development) Washington. UPL has established several

charitable trusts and foundations which are engaged in education, farmer training and healthcare.

Thousands of students study in institutions set up by these trusts and foundations; several hundred

patients are treated every day in the two hospitals that are part of these organizations

Mr Rajinder Sethi Chairman – International SREI Group Organization Profile: Srei Infrastructure Finance Limited ("Srei"), a Kanoria Foundation entity, is one of India's largest holistic infrastructure institutions, constantly and consistently delivering innovative solutions in the infrastructure space. Srei, derived from the Hindi word ‘Shrey’ meaning 'merit' or 'credit'. The company has been in the business for nearly three decades and has come a long way after starting its journey perhaps in one of the most difficult and challenging times. In 1989, India had not opened up its economy, which during those times, was in doldrums. There was hardly any quality investment in infrastructure projects. Srei was born then, a child of a dream, with the aim to address two of the most critical problems in our country then – financing and infrastructure. Today, Srei has close to USD 5.5 billion of consolidated assets under its management. SREI has continually innovated and developed sustainable approaches to become a deserving leader in almost all stages of the infrastructure value chain. It is amongst the first Indian NBFCs to access the international market for funds. To broad base shareholding, it is the first Indian infrastructure NBFC to be listed on the London Stock Exchange way back in 2005. Also, the first company to lay the ground for passive telecom infrastructure sharing in India and first to break new ground in rural IT infrastructure in India (under the National e-Governance Plan of the Government of India). Its mega project, called Sahaj e-Village, is a network of over 66,000 Common Service Centres (CSCs) in six states, offering B2B, B2C, G2C and e-Learning services to a rural population of more than 670 Million people.

Mr Deep Kapuria Chairman, The Hi-Tech Gears Limited Mr Deep Kapuria is the Chairman of The Hi-Tech Group. The Group spans a wide spectrum of products and services that include Auto Components, Robotics (Industrial & Defence). As a non-Government Industry member, he has led the business delegations to WTO, Geneva, & other Ministerials. Has led & interacted with business delegations from & to almost all countries. B20 Argentina: He is Co- Chairman Digital Economy and Industry 4.0 Task force. At CII he is Co-Chairman, CII Manufacturing Council & CII National Committee on International Trade Policy & Chairman, Central European Committee. Mr Kapuria has been Chairman CII Trade Fair Council & CII MSME Council. He has also been president of Automotive Component Manufacturers Association of India (ACMA) and is known as one of the leading think tanks of Auto Industry. Mr Deep Kapuria schooled at Mayo College, Ajmer and graduated in Engineering from BITS, Pillani. He is an alumnus of the Harvard Business School, USA.

Organization Profile: The Hi-Tech Group of companies comprises of The Hi-Tech Gears, The Hi-Tech Engineering Systems, The Hi-Tech Robotic Systemz. Teutech Industries Inc. & Teutech LLC situated in NAFTA Region and these are subsidiary of The Hi-Tech Gears Ltd. The Group spans a spectrum of products and services that include transmission and engine components, driveline components, engineering design services. Advanced technology enabled products & solutions at the forefront of cutting edge technology in the fields of Robotics, Artificial Intelligence, Vision and Embedded Systems. The Group primarily serves Automobile Manufacturers in the Indian subcontinent and renowned Tier-1 and 2 suppliers in the overseas markets. The Hi-Tech group facilities have been awarded many international coveted awards and recognitions e.g. “Award for Excellence in Consistent TPM Commitment” by JIPM (Japan Institute of Plant Maintenance) for TPM (Total Productive Maintenance) Excellence, Shingo Silver Medallion for Manufacturing Excellence (first time in India), and Green Factory / Green Building Gold awards by IGBC (Indian Green Building Council).

Mr Shreekant Somany Chairman & Managing Director, Somany Ceramics Limited Shreekant Somany is the Chairman and Managing Director of Somany Ceramics Limited. He did his training in SIMILOR SA, Geneva (Switzerland) for Faucet Manufacturing. In the year 1981, he moved to Hyderabad to head the Glass Division of Hindustan Sanitaryware & Industries Ltd (a group company) M/s. Associated Glass Industries Ltd (AGI). In the year 1992, he came back to Delhi to head yet another group company, M/s. Somany Pilkington’s Limited, now called Somany Ceramics Ltd, one of the well-established and largest manufacturers of glazed ceramic tiles in the country. In the year 1994 he took charge of this company as its Managing Director, and later on in the year 2005, he became the Chairman & Managing Director. Today, the company has a manufacturing base to produce 19.15 million sqm of ceramic tiles annually across two plant locations in Bahadurgarh (Haryana) near Delhi and Kadi (Gujarat) near Ahmedabad. He has been associated with various Federations and Associations namely Founder & Past Chairman of Confederation of Constructions Products and Services (CCPS), twice he was the Chairman of Indian Council for Ceramic Tiles and Sanitaryware (ICCTAS), Past Chairman of the Confederation of Indian Industry Northern Region; presently the President of the Indian Ceramic Society, A Trustee of the Ceramic & Glass Industry Foundation of the American Ceramic Society, and also a member of the CII National Council, and Chairman of CII National SME Council & Chairman of Chairman, CII Centre of Excellence for Competitiveness. He is also the Co Chairman of CII National Committee on EXIM, and a Committee member of the CII Manufacturing Council. He is on the board of JK Tyre & Industries Ltd; Shree Cement Limited and Cosmo Ferrites Ltd. On behalf of FICCI and CII, he has lead business delegations to Australia, New Zealand, Russia, Sri Lanka and Bangladesh, and has chaired many business sessions of CII in India and abroad. He completed his graduation in Bachelor of Science from Kolkata University.

Organization Profile: Founded in 1969 by late Shri H. L. Somany, Somany Ceramics is an internationally acclaimed organization that specializes in ceramics and allied products segment. In the last four decades, Somany Ceramics has established itself as an unchallenged leader in the Indian Ceramic Industry with significant presence in India, Africa, The Middle East, United Kingdom and Russia. The company has manufacturing plants in Kadi (Gujarat) and Kassar (Haryana), India and other joint venture plants, generating a total production capacity of 60 million square meters annually. Somany is a complete décor solutions provider and its extensive range of products include – Ceramic Wall and Floor Tiles, Polished Vitrified Tiles, Glazed Vitrified Tiles, Digital Tiles, Sanitaryware and Bath Fittings as well as Tile Laying Solutions. SCL offers the widest range of ceramic tiles in the country and has a strong pan India sales distribution network & also exports its material to various countries the Middle East, East and Central Africa, Europe, Latin America, South Asia and South East Asia.

Mr CP Gurnani MANAGING DIRECTOR AND CHIEF EXECUTIVE OFFICER TECH MAHINDRA CP Gurnani (popularly known as ‘CP’ within his peer group), is the Chief Executive Officer and Managing Director of Tech Mahindra. An accomplished business leader with extensive experience in international business development, start-ups and turnarounds, joint ventures, mergers and acquisitions, CP led Tech Mahindra's transformation journey, and one of the biggest turnarounds of Indian Corporate History - the acquisition and merger of Satyam. His inimitable style of leadership, combined with his sharp focus on customer experience has helped Tech Mahindra emerge as one of the leading digital IT solution providers of India. In a career spanning 36+ years, CP has held several leading positions with Hewlett Packard Ltd, Perot Systems (India) Ltd. and HCL Corporation Ltd. CP has also served as a Chairman of NASSCOM for the year 2016-2017. An outstanding people manager, CP has an entrepreneurial style of management that is a blend of enthusiasm and dynamism. He has always focused on people's strength to bring out the best in them. 'Work hard and play hard' is his motto and he applies it to all aspects of his life with complete passion. A chemical engineering graduate from the National Institute of Technology, Rourkela, he is a distinguished and active alumnus of the Institute. CP has also been felicitated with an honorary Doctorate degree by Veer Surendra Sai University of Technology. He also serves as active Chairman of IIM Nagpur. CP has been chosen as the Ernst and Young ‘Entrepreneur of the Year [Manager]’, CNBC Asia’s ‘India Business Leader of the Year’, Dataquest ‘IT person of the Year’ - in 2013 and Business Standard ‘CEO of the Year’ in 2014. He was also awarded the ‘Best CEO of the Year’ at the Forbes India Leadership Awards held in 2015. Recent addition to the bucket was ‘Asia One Global Indian of the Year - Technology’ in 2016. CP was also listed among the top 100 global CEOs as part of The Wall Street Journal CEO Council 2016. CP strongly believes in promoting child education. He is an active member of the Tech Mahindra Foundation – launched in 2007 to help the underprivileged children with 116,000 beneficiaries & counting. CP, along with his wife Anita, have founded ‘Titliyan’, an NGO located in Noida spreading smiles, happiness and education to more than 140 under privileged children – a dream project for the Gurnanis. This is definitely a perfect culmination of his leadership capabilities in all spheres of life. CP is highly active in the social media platform like twitter and LinkedIn and you can connect and follow him on the same Organization Profile: Tech Mahindra represents the connected world, offering innovative and customer-centric information technology experiences, enabling Enterprises, Associates and the Society to Rise™. It is a USD 4.9 billion company with 121,840+ professionals across 90 countries, helping over 935 global customers including Fortune 500 companies. The Company’s convergent, digital, design experiences, innovation platforms and reusable assets connect across a number of technologies to deliver tangible business value and experiences to our stakeholders. Tech Mahindra is the highest ranked Non-U.S. company in the Forbes Global Digital 100 list (2018) and in the Forbes Fab 50 companies in Asia (2018). It is a part of the USD 21 billion Mahindra Group that employs more than 200,000 people in over 100 countries. The Group operates in the key industries that drive economic growth, enjoying a leadership position in tractors, utility vehicles, after-market, information technology and vacation ownership.
